The NNI staff team reflects the diverse communities that we serve and has decade-long connections to Los Angeles County schools and local neighborhoods.

  • 3 of our 6 permanent staff members are alumni from our Baldwin Hills Greenhouse Program.

  • We hire 10-20 program alumni annually for seasonal positions.

  • We provide 30-40 internships each year for high school and college students.

Experiential, Place-Based.

We seek to foster positive nature experiences in order to dispel fears and stigmas related to nature by encouraging engagement with the natural world through experiential practices that include both science and art.

  • We offer guided walks, workshops, and field trips at multiple sites throughout the Ballona Creek Watershed. 

  • 3000 - 5000 people participate each year, mainly students from Title 1 schools.

NNI is dedicated to making nature accessible for all.

That starts with understanding the obstacles that prevent communities from accessing nature. It also means learning how communities may already be connecting to nature.

  • We collaborate with local businesses, non-profits, local library branches, and state and county agencies to maximize diversity of programming and public reach.

  • We are a member of the LA STEM Collective.
